Hi I am trying to use Bind as named. And I have successfully set up a chrooted bind. Anyway, I cannot have it resolve "www" directly. For example, when I am using nslookup, when enter www.example.com, it will resolve. But when enter www, it will not. I want to have www resolve to www.example.com, what should I do? I have already set $ORIGIN in the zone file, but it does not work. Thanks. -------------- next part -------------- An HTML attachment was scrubbed...
